What is the largest breed of monkey?

Mandrill is the largest of all monkeys. They are shy and recluse primates that live only in the rainforests of Equatorial Africa.

Are gorillas bigger than apes?

There are two groups of apes. Gibbons, or smaller apes, are small (about 15 pounds on average), and all apes are much larger. .. Chimpanzees weigh 88-143 pounds and orangutans weigh 90-110 pounds. Gorilla are much larger, ranging from £ 200 to £ 400.

Which is larger, the gorilla or the orangutan?

No, orangutans are no bigger than gorillas, except for very young gorillas. Gorilla is by far the largest of all apes,
